Maximizing Your Nuclear Medicine Technologist Earnings in North Providence

In North Providence, various specializations significantly influence senior nuclear medicine technologist pay. Roles in PET/CT, particularly those focused on oncology, as well as nuclear cardiology and theranostics, command a premium due to their complexity and the growing use of radiopharmaceutical therapies like Lu-177 and Y-90. Compensation can vary widely based on the work setting; for instance, technologists in hospital nuclear medicine departments may find different pay structures compared to those employed at outpatient centers or mobile imaging services. Advancement opportunities are promising; professionals can aspire to positions as lead technologists, radiation safety officers, or PET/CT supervisors. Holding relevant credentials from accredited programs, like those from JRCNMT or ARRT(N), and cross-training in CT can further enhance earning potential. Factors such as on-call availability and experience across various imaging modalities can also impact senior-level compensation.
